Washington appeals the termination of her parental rights for her minor children P.T. and A.T. We affirm.

FACTS

This appeal arises from a court order terminating Trina Washington's parental rights for her daughters, P.T. and A.T. The following unchallenged findings of fact form the factual background for this case.
